Join Heather Monteith in Woodlands Community Garden to re-learn how to breathe well, building confidence and resilience which in turn enhances your ability to cope with challenges and change.
Re-learn about your breathing, it’s your greatest asset, friend and life-saver. Over time, negative life experiences, stress, trauma and anxiety impact on our breathing causing our breathing pattern to diminish.
There’s never ever a better time than the present moment to embark on your breathing journey.
